Creative Motion Industries Salary

As of April 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Creative Motion Industries in the United States is $76,459.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$37. Salaries at Creative Motion Industries typically range from $67,179 to $86,987 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near El Monte?

Understanding the cost of living near El Monte is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Creative Motion Industries.
El Monte's Cost of Living Index is approximately 137.3 (37.3% more expensive than US average; 1.8% less than CA average). LA County (San Gabriel Valley), housing costs are high. Metro bus/rail access. When planning your budget based on a salary from Creative Motion Industries, consider these typical monthly expenses:
